I think I have found the cause for the unwanted mode-switch.
The Linux kernel for the Tinkerboard Android was patched so that every Huawei modem is mode-switched by the usb-storage driver.
https://github.com/TinkerBoard/android_ ... ual_devs.h
And here is the function:
https://github.com/TinkerBoard/android_ ... ializers.c
This forces a certain mode that can't be overridden. You will have to patch and recompile the kernel yourself or you request from the developers that an override switch is added.
